calling-businessman-ico handshake-ico handshake-alt-ico lightbulb-ico pause-ico pause-upcoming-ico trending-down-ico trending-up-ico

Best Self Storage in El Rito

Local Results for Self Storage
 

J & J's Self Storage

  • 26.0 Miles
  • 937 State Road 68

    Alcalde, NM 87511

  • View Phone

Sanger De Cristo Self Storage

  • 26.0 Miles
  • Highway 68 # 1017

    Alcalde, NM 87511

  • View Phone

Bienvenidos Self Storage

  • 28.2 Miles
  • 1544 US 84/285

    Espanola, NM 87532

  • View Phone

F & A Zip Car Wash & Self Stge

  • 28.2 Miles
  • 626 la Joya St

    Espanola, NM 87532

  • View Phone

County Warehouse

  • 28.2 Miles
  • Espanola, NM 87532

  • View Phone